The workflow
workflow (.yml)
name: govulncheck
on:
push:
branches:
- master
pull_request:
branches:
- master
permissions:
contents: read
jobs:
govulncheck_job:
runs-on: ubuntu-latest
name: Run govulncheck
steps:
- name: Checkout code
uses: actions/checkout@9c091bb21b7c1c1d1991bb908d89e4e9dddfe3e0 # v7.0.0
- name: Setup Go
uses: actions/setup-go@924ae3a1cded613372ab5595356fb5720e22ba16 # v6.5.0
with:
go-version-file: go.mod
- name: Install govulncheck
run: go install golang.org/x/vuln/cmd/govulncheck@v1.3.0
- name: Run govulncheck wrapper
run: ./scripts/govulncheck-wrapper.sh

What changed
- Run on Latchkey managed runners with one line (
runs-on), which apply the fixes below automatically and self-heal transient failures. This example useslatchkey-small; pick the runner size that fits the job. - Cancel superseded runs when a branch or PR gets a newer push.
- Add a job timeout so a hung step cannot burn hours of runner time.
